Abstract:
On the basis of investigated materials in the plot, a relationship between height increment of
Betula alnoides plantation and site conditions was analyzed with simple regression and stepwise variable selection. The results showed that the top height and mean height of the plantation increased as the increasing of slope location (from mountaintop to the valley) and the thickness of humus-layer with linear function. By the contrast, the top height and the mean height of the plantation decreased as the increasing of soil elastic and rock content with linear function. And the multiple equations were worked out in the paper, which provided a foundation for the site selection and evaluation of
Betula alnoides plantation.
